#ECB: On a Highway to Hike - But with Offramp #ECB validated market expectations of June hike. Posture: default outcome next meeting is hike, unless conflict ends: a path to a hike, with a conditional offramp. Overall, comms less preemptive, more reactive – but determined.

IMO, it’s important to be precise about what shocks world is undergoing rather than just $ smile safe-haven bla-bla. 1. Febs 2022 & 2026 were negative global energy supply shocks —> positive US ToT shocks. 2. Feb & April 2025 were US global public goods withdrawal —> RoW fiscal expansion shocks.
